意味一覧 (2件)
ひったくる、奪い取る
解説 Definition
snatch は、物をさっとつかんで奪う、ひったくるという意味の動詞。相手の同意を得ずに素早く取り去る動作を表し、盗みの場面だけでなく、好機や勝利を土壇場でつかみ取るという比喩的な使い方もされる。勢いのある突然の動作が強く意識される語である。
To snatch something means to take it very quickly and suddenly, often with a rough movement. It is commonly used for grabbing something from someone or taking something without permission. It can also be used for getting an opportunity or victory very quickly.
覚え方のコツ Memory Tip
この snatch は、単に「さっとつかむ」だけでなく、相手の手元や支配下にある物を一瞬で奪う意味。steal は盗む行為全体を広く表すが、snatch は手を伸ばして急に取り去る動作が見える語で、bag, purse, phone など持ち物と相性がよい。snatch victory / a chance のように、勝利や好機を土壇場で奪い取る比喩にも使われる。
Think of the sharp, quick sound in "snap". "Snatch" has that same fast feeling: taking something in one sudden movement, often from someone's hand. Remember common pairs like "snatch a bag" and "snatch victory" to connect both the literal and figurative use.
例文
The thief snatched her purse from her hands.
その泥棒は彼女の手から財布をひったくった。
He snatched victory from the jaws of defeat.
彼は敗北寸前のところから勝利をもぎ取った。
She snatched the last ticket before anyone else could buy it.
彼女はほかの誰かに買われる前に、最後の一枚のチケットをさっと手に入れた。
さっとつかむ
(意味 2)解説 Definition
snatch は、目の前の物を一瞬でぱっと手に取る、すばやくつかむという意味の動詞。落ちそうな物、机の上の紙、差し出された物などを、とっさの反応でつかむ場面によく使う。
Snatch means to take hold of something very quickly, often in a sudden movement. It is often used when you react at once, for example to catch something before it falls or to grab something that is being handed to you. The word focuses on the speed and quick action of the hand. In some other contexts, it can also mean taking something away from another person quickly.
覚え方のコツ Memory Tip
snatch は grab「つかむ」より、動きの速さと突然さが強い語。手を伸ばして一瞬で取る場面を思い浮かべるとよい。catch は飛んでくる物を受け止める感じ、pick up は拾い上げる一般的な動作だが、snatch は「ぱっと手が出る」動作そのものに焦点がある。別エントリの「ひったくる、奪い取る」は、この素早さに相手から取る含みが加わった用法。
Think of snatch as stronger and quicker than grab. It describes the instant when your hand shoots out and takes something in one fast motion. Catch is more about receiving something that is moving toward you, and pick up is a more general action. Snatch focuses on the sudden hand movement itself.
例文
She snatched the cup before it hit the floor.
彼女はカップが床に落ちる前にさっとつかんだ。
I snatched the paper from the desk as the wind started to blow it away.
風で飛ばされそうになったので、私は机の上の紙をさっとつかんだ。
He snatched the keys from her hand without even looking up.
彼は顔も上げずに彼女の手から鍵をさっとつかんだ。
snatch の語源・成り立ち Etymology
snatch は中英語 snacchen に由来し、低地ドイツ語・オランダ語系の「ぱっとつかむ」語群につながるとされます。snap や snack も近い仲間で、素早く噛む・つかむ響きから「ひったくる」動作が生きています。
Snatch comes from Middle English snacchen, and it is linked to Low German and Dutch verbs for grabbing quickly. It belongs to a group of short, sharp sound-based words such as snap and snack. The idea stayed close to its original sense and developed into the modern meaning of taking or seizing something suddenly.
